### Add active health checks behind the Tarnwick LB

This PR moves the Opaline API pods from passive (connection-failure) detection to active HTTP health checks. New team members: the load balancer now polls `/healthz`, which verifies the DB pool and the Brindle cache before reporting ready. Pods failing consecutive probes are drained, not killed, so in-flight requests finish. Deploys should get noticeably less bumpy during rollouts. Probe cadence and thresholds are configured as follows.

tuning table, yahap-hahip:
BUDGETS = {
    "praiel": 88,
    "quenox": 61,
    "nordor": 332,
    "gorix": 835,
    "ruswyn": 186,
}

## Configuration

LockerLoop serves the laundry-locker access flow for Bramsted Residences. Copy `env.sample` to `.env`. Set `LOCKER_API_URL` to the hub gateway and `DOOR_TIMEOUT_MS` to 8000 unless hardware says otherwise. Kiosk mode requires `KIOSK=1`. The hub rejects unsigned unlock requests, so the signing secret must be set on the next line.

secret setting of hahig-fawig: COURIER_KEY3=c95

## Service Accounts: Inkwell Markdown Pipeline

The Inkwell rendering pipeline runs under the `inkwell-render` service account, which converts markdown to HTML via the Typeset service. Maintainers should not grant this account write access beyond the render cache. Rotation is quarterly; stale keys are revoked automatically after 100 days. All renders are logged per account for audit purposes. The pipeline authenticates to Typeset with the key below.

API key for bageg-kajef: vxb2-ss

### 2.14.3 — Key rotation for QuickSeek index builder

Rotated signing credentials after the autocomplete index rebuild on the Fennel cluster exceeded its latency budget; the old key had been shared with the deprecated warm-start job and is now revoked. On-call: if the index builder rejects an artifact signature, confirm the builder picked up the rotated credentials before paging the Corvid team. Verify all new index artifacts against the key below.

signing key of bahaf-bagaf = bky19_uiUxDExuKwEKEZfEG19